com.tssap.util.ui.pane
Interface ITabbedPane

All Superinterfaces:
IBasicPane

public interface ITabbedPane
extends IBasicPane

Provides functionality to arrange some other panes (grid or sash) in a tabbed manner.


Method Summary
 IGridLayoutPane addGridLayoutPaneAsTab(java.lang.String pTabName, int pNumOfColumns)
          Adds a grid layout pane as further tab.
 IGridLayoutPane addGridLayoutPaneAsTab(java.lang.String pTabName, int pNumOfColumns, boolean pEqualSizedFlag)
          Adds a grid layout pane as further tab.
 ISashPane addHorizontalSashPaneAsTab(java.lang.String pTabName)
          Adds a horizontal sash pane as further tab.
 ISimplePane addSimpleAsTab(java.lang.String pTabName)
          Adds a simple pane as further tab.
 ISashPane addVerticalSashPaneAsTab(java.lang.String pTabName)
          Adds a vertical sash pane as further tab.
 
Methods inherited from interface com.tssap.util.ui.pane.IBasicPane
addDisposeListener, getComposite, getParent, getWidgetFactory, isPaneModifiable, setLayoutData
 

Method Detail

addSimpleAsTab

public ISimplePane addSimpleAsTab(java.lang.String pTabName)
Adds a simple pane as further tab.
Parameters:
pTabName - display name of the tab
Returns:
created simple pane

addGridLayoutPaneAsTab

public IGridLayoutPane addGridLayoutPaneAsTab(java.lang.String pTabName,
                                              int pNumOfColumns)
Adds a grid layout pane as further tab.
Parameters:
pTabName - display name of the tab
pNumOfColumns - number of columns of the grid layout pane
Returns:
created grid layout pane

addGridLayoutPaneAsTab

public IGridLayoutPane addGridLayoutPaneAsTab(java.lang.String pTabName,
                                              int pNumOfColumns,
                                              boolean pEqualSizedFlag)
Adds a grid layout pane as further tab.
Parameters:
pTabName - display name of the tab
pNumOfColumns - number of columns of the grid layout pane
pEqualSizedFlag - if true, each columns gets identical space
Returns:
created grid layout pane

addHorizontalSashPaneAsTab

public ISashPane addHorizontalSashPaneAsTab(java.lang.String pTabName)
Adds a horizontal sash pane as further tab.
Parameters:
pTabName - display name of the tab
Returns:
created sash pane

addVerticalSashPaneAsTab

public ISashPane addVerticalSashPaneAsTab(java.lang.String pTabName)
Adds a vertical sash pane as further tab.
Parameters:
pTabName - display name of the tab
Returns:
created sash pane


Copyright © 2005 SAP AG. All Rights Reserved.